Entropic Communications and BROWAN Communications Form a Strategic Partnership in China

  Share This Story

New Partnership Offers Entropic's c.LINK Access Technology as a Low-Cost High-Speed Internet Service With Future Ability to Deploy Video and Voice

SAN DIEGO, Oct. 30, 2007 (PRIME NEWSWIRE) -- Entropic Communications, Inc., a leading provider of systems solutions to enable connected home entertainment, today announced its first strategic partnership with a Chinese-owned company, BROWAN Communications, to deliver innovative broadband access solutions to the Chinese market. This strategic partnership allows BROWAN to offer its customers, leading MSOs and cable operators in China, product solutions to economically deliver triple play services over the existing cable infrastructure to single-family homes and high-density multi-dwelling units (MDUs).

BROWAN is integrating Entropic's c.LINK Access technology in network controllers and customer premise equipment for service provider deployment throughout China. BROWAN customers plan to implement these solutions initially to offer low-cost, high-speed Internet services, but will be able to easily add additional communication services in the future which take advantage of c.LINK's full range of data, voice and video capabilities.

c.LINK Access is the "Ideal Technology Solution"

With Entropic's c.LINK Access, service providers have a cost-effective solution for delivering combined IP video, voice and data services to consumers with ease. Since c.LINK Access has been designed to work over the existing coax infrastructure, operators can deliver revenue enhancing premium services without making significant investments in new capital expenditures. With the flip of a switch, BROWAN customers can deliver enhanced video and voice service functionality without the need for labor-intensive hardware installations. By partnering with Entropic and integrating its c.LINK technology, BROWAN will be able to offer Chinese service providers solutions that meet their diverse broadband requirements with world class equipment and management software.

"c.LINK Access developed by Entropic Communications is the ideal technology solution for us in China because it can be implemented with existing coaxial wires and does not require capital intensive improvements such as infrastructure and equipment upgrades."

BROWAN's network controllers and customer premise equipment with Entropic's c.LINK systems solution will be deployed in several Chinese cities and provinces including Tianjin City,Suzhou City/Jiangsu Province, Dongguan City/Guangdong Province, Rui'an City/Zhejiang Province, and Huangshan City/Anhui Province. This is the first time Entropic has aligned with a Chinese-owned company and the partnership is forged out of BROWAN's commitment to deliver broadband services to the Chinese population and Entropic's commitment to develop easy to deploy, cost-effective technologies.

About Entropic Communications

Entropic Communications, Inc. is a leading fabless semiconductor company that designs, develops and markets systems solutions to enable connected home entertainment. The company's technologies significantly change the way high-definition television-quality video and other multimedia content such as movies, music, games and photos are brought into and delivered throughout the home.
